Code Ann. § 23-3-230","heading":"Promulgation of regulations.","body":"The MPIC shall promulgate regulations prescribing:\n(a) procedures for accepting and disseminating information maintained at the MPIC;\n(b) the confidentiality of the data and information, including the missing person report, maintained by the MPIC;\n(c) the proper disposition of all obsolete data, including the missing person report; provided, data for an individual who has reached the age of eighteen and remains missing must be preserved;\n(d) procedures allowing a communication link with the State Law Enforcement Division and the FBI/NCIC's missing person file to ensure compliance with FBI/NCIC policies;\n(e) forms, including but not limited to a missing person report, considered necessary for the efficient and proper operation of the MPIC.","path":["Title 23 - LAW ENFORCEMENT AND PUBLIC SAFETY","CHAPTER 3 South Carolina Law Enforcement Division","ARTICLE 5 Missing Person Information Center"],"source_url":"https://www.scstatehouse.gov/code/t23c003.php","current_through":"2025 Session of the General Assembly","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-02T06:49:44Z","sha256":"46faad3ebd37bc3437011b5087d18650d17e670e335f2d298c738d9412fa8e11","source_id":"us-sc","stale":false,"prev":"us-sc/s.c.-code-ann.-23-3-220","next":"us-sc/s.c.-code-ann.-23-3-240"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
